Hundreds Arrested at Protests Against Trump’s Bid to Steal Election

Nov 05, 2020

Pro-democracy protesters took to the streets in cities across the U.S. on Wednesday, condemning Trump’s efforts to steal the election. In Minneapolis, police arrested hundreds of marchers Wednesday night as they flooded Interstate 94. Here in New York, police kettled about 60 marchers at a Manhattan protest and arrested them. Earlier Wednesday, activist Linda Sarsour spoke at a protest outside the New York Public Library.

Linda Sarsour: “Today, we demand that every vote is counted. Tomorrow, we organize, and we fight regardless of who goes to the White House.”
